The cheapest way to get from Farnborough to Bordon is to drive which costs £3 - £6 and takes 25 min.
The fastest way to get from Farnborough to Bordon is to taxi which takes 25 min and costs £30 - £45.
No, there is no direct bus from Farnborough to Bordon. However, there are services departing from Kingsmead North and arriving at Arrival Square via Princes Gardens.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 20m.
The distance between Farnborough and Bordon is 14 miles. The road distance is 15.3 miles.
The best way to get from Farnborough to Bordon without a car is to train and line 18 bus which takes 47 min and costs £5 - £11.
It takes approximately 47 min to get from Farnborough to Bordon, including transfers.
Farnborough to Bordon bus services, operated by Stagecoach South, depart from Kingsmead North station.
Farnborough to Bordon bus services, operated by Stagecoach South, arrive at Princes Hall station.
Yes, the driving distance between Farnborough to Bordon is 15 miles. It takes approximately 25 min to drive from Farnborough to Bordon.
